GENERAL STATEMENT OF DUTIES: To participate in the work of a crew engaged in the maintenance, repair, reconstruction and strengthening of wooden, steel and concrete bridges, box culverts and related structures of the state highway system; to weld and fabricate, to frame out forms and finish concrete, to sand blast and paint, to replace bridge elements, and to pressure wash and clean infrastructure; to assist in other maintenance and construction activities on state highways and bridges; to respond to seasonal operations, including winter operations as needed; and to do related work as required. SUPERVISION RECEIVED: Receives assignments of specific tasks from a crew supervisor; work is subject to supervision and inspection during progress and upon completion. SUPERVISION EXERCISED: On occasion, may supervise the work of those assigned to assist. To assist in the field supervision of and to participate in the work of a crew engaged in the repair, alteration and construction of highway bridges. To clean, sand, pigeon feces and various debris from piers, beam seats, decks, drains and the general bridge area. To cut, place, rivet and perform welding work on steel plates and bars, using acetylene cutting equipment, according to layout, design and instructions and grinds edge of material to base to provide necessary base for welding. To cut, fit and splice heavy timbers; lay bridge flooring, build form work and scaffolding, and assemble trusses. To operate concrete mixers and makes proper mixtures according to specification, and assist in, placing and finishing of concrete. To do joint sealing, pointing, caulking and painting. To scrape scaling and deteriorated paint, using hand tools, from structural steel and paints steel with primer and proper overcoat. To assist in wash and core boring. To operate and care for a variety of highway and bridge construction and maintenance machinery and equipment used in operations. To assist in instructing and training new employees. To assist in investigatory work precedent to operations. As a safety sensitive equipment operator, to participate in seasonal emergency operations. As a licensed commercial motor vehicle operator performing safety sensitive functions, to be responsible for providing a safe work environment at all times for co-workers and the traveling public by following established work rules and the rules on drug use and alcohol misuse; safety sensitive functions means at all times, from the time an operator begins to work or is required to be in readiness to work until the time he or she is relieved from work and all responsibilities for performing work; all times includes waiting to be dispatched, inspecting, servicing or conditioning, at the driving controls in operation, other than driving time, loading or unloading, supervising or assisting, remaining in readiness to operate, and repairing, obtaining assistance or remaining in attendance upon a disabled commercial motor vehicle. As required, to assist in plowing snow and de-icing roads. To perform the functions of this classification in a variety of environmental and weather conditions. To do related work as required.
